The top of the card features a blue band showing the card number (#195), Erving’s name, and his position (center). The back of the 1972-73 Topps Julius Erving card #195 features a simple, linear design on gray card stock. The Squires’ team name is prominently displayed below the photo, with the letters becoming larger from left to right, while his name and forward position are written in blue lettering at the bottom of the card, just below the team name. The sticker shows Erving wearing the Virginia Squires uniform with the number 32, which he kept throughout his ABA career before switching to number 6 when he joined the NBA’s Philadelphia 76ers. The figurine features a white border with a thick black outline surrounding Erving’s photo of him shooting with the iconic red, white and blue ABA basketball in front of a solid yellow background. The design of the front of the 1972-73 Topps Julius Erving #195 card is visually striking and highlights Topps’ use of bright colors in this era of basketball cards. At the time, the NBA did not allow teams to draft players that were not at least 4 years removed from college. He spent two years at the University of Massachusetts before seeking a “hardship” that would allow him to be eligible for the ABA Draft. Julius Erving is a Hall of Fame small forward and a member of the NBA Top 50 of All-Time Team. ![]()
